Israeli police launched Manhunt after 6 prisoners came out

Tel Aviv: Israeli police on Monday said they were looking for six Palestinian prisoners who fled last night from high security facilities in North Israel in a very rare breakout.
Police said they had established road barriers and patrol in the area.
The men were believed to have headed for Jenin, where internationally recognized Palestinian authorities used a slight control and where guerrillas in recent weeks openly clashed with Israeli forces.
The prisoners flew from Gilboa prison last night, which should be one of the safest Israeli facilities.
Israeli’s military radio said the men escaped through the tunnel and seemed to have received outside assistance.
The photo that appears in Israeli media shows what is meant to be the end of an escape tunnel, with one image that shows an Israeli security man in a black shirt that examines the hole in the ground.
Palestinian militant groups quickly praised Breakout.
“This is a great heroic act, which will cause severe surprises to the Israeli security system and will be a severe blow for the army and the entire system in Israel,” said Daoud Shehab, a spokesman for Islamic jihad.
Hamas spokesman Fawzi Barhoug threw his escape in the same way, said it showed “that the struggle for freedom with continuous invaders and extended, outside the prison.
And outside to extract this right,” the prisoners including Zakeariye Zubeidi, a former leader Militants in the north west of Jenin, and three militants of Islamic jihad which served life sentence for involvement in deadly attacks on Israel.
Zubeidi was a leader in the Al Aqsa Martyrs Brigade, affiliated with the Fatah movement, during the second Palestinian rebellion more than 20 years ago.
